Marijuana consumers are under siege.
In recent weeks, legislators across the nation have introduced multiple bills to recriminalize marijuana and roll back the rights of responsible cannabis consumers.
These include measures repealing patients’ access to medical cannabis, imposing prohibitively high marijuana sales taxes, outlawing products with more than 15 percent THC, establishing mandatory surveillance and tracking systems for all adult-use purchases, and even rewriting the state constitution to prevent marijuana legalization initiatives from ever making the ballot.
We’ve also seen lawmakers go as far as to set aside marijuana election outcomes simply because they don’t like the results.
These undemocratic, anti-freedom efforts have no place in a nation where 70 percent of the electorate believes that cannabis should be legal.
That’s why NORML is fighting back.
We’ve already defeated repeal efforts in multiple states and remain committed to defeating prohibition bills in several others. In Ohio, we have mobilized over ten thousand advocates to contact their lawmakers demanding that they uphold the will of the people. In Michigan and Maryland, we’re fighting outrageous tax hikes. In Virginia, we defeated multiple efforts to strip away consumers’ workplace rights and a bill to allow law enforcement to stop drivers based solely on the claim that an officer “smelled marijuana.”
